With some initial reduction, the 2011 Mira Salinas is a selection of Monastrell, Cabernet Sauvignon and Garnacha Tintorera from older vineyards on chalk soils that was aged in a combination of 225- and 500-liter oak barrels for 14 months. The nose shows some balsamic notes of esparto grass, Mediterranean herbs, spices and smoke enveloping a core of ripe black fruit. The palate is medium-bodied with ripe flavors and some tannins that would feel softer with food. Open and decant this wine in advance. 35,000 bottles produced.
